Introduction
Styrofoam, known for its insulating properties and lightweight characteristics, poses significant challenges in waste management due to its bulkiness and non-biodegradable nature. Styrofoam pelletizers provide a solution by transforming waste Styrofoam into reusable pellets, facilitating recycling and reducing landfill accumulation.
Mechanism of a Styrofoam Pelletizer
Components
A typical Styrofoam pelletizer consists of several critical components, each serving a distinct function in the pelletizing process:
- Feeding Hopper: Where waste Styrofoam is loaded for initial processing.
- Crusher: Breaks down bulky Styrofoam into smaller, manageable pieces.
- Screw Extruder: Compresses Styrofoam pieces with mechanical force.
- Heating Chamber: Melts the compressed Styrofoam to form a uniform plastic mass.
- Die Head: Shapes the molten Styrofoam into strands which cool and solidify into pellets.
The Pelletizing Process
The process of pelletizing Styrofoam involves several stages to convert waste material into valuable pellets:
- Feeding: Waste Styrofoam is introduced into the feeding hopper.
- Crushing: A crusher reduces Styrofoam into smaller pieces, enhancing ease of processing.
- Extrusion: Through the screw extruder, Styrofoam is compressed and forwarded into the heating chamber.
- Melting: Heat is applied to melt the Styrofoam, establishing a seamless consistency.
- Formation: The die head shapes the molten Styrofoam into strands which are subsequently cut into pellets.
